Comparison of Basic Characteristics between ETH and BTC
Bitcoin, as the earliest cryptocurrency, is primarily positioned as a decentralized digital gold with a fixed total of 21 million coins and is scarce. Its transaction records are open and transparent, and are not controlled by any centralized institution, making it a means of storing value. Ethereum is not only a cryptocurrency, but also an open-source public blockchain platform with smart contract functionality. ETH, as the fuel of the Ethereum network, supports the operation of smart contracts and has a wide range of applications in decentralized application (DApp) development, decentralized finance (DeFi), and other fields.
Differences in market performance
From the perspective of price trends, the price fluctuation of Bitcoin is relatively stable, and its price is often influenced by macroeconomic environment, policies and regulations, and other factors. When market panic spreads, Bitcoin is often seen as a safe haven asset. The price fluctuation of Ethereum is even more severe, and its price is not only influenced by the overall market environment, but also closely related to factors such as technological upgrades and application development of the Ethereum network. For example, the upgrade plan of Ethereum 2.0 has repeatedly caused significant fluctuations in ETH prices. The technological development of Bitcoin is relatively conservative, mainly focused on improving the security and stability of transactions. Ethereum has been actively promoting technological innovation and constantly upgrading its network. The upgrade of Ethereum 2.0 aims to address the scalability issues of the Ethereum network by introducing proof of stake (PoS) consensus mechanism to improve the network's processing speed and efficiency. In addition, Ethereum is constantly exploring new technological applications, such as Layer 2 expansion solutions, to further enhance its competitiveness.
